ICE team scoops SAGSE accolade
Clarion ATE, the organising team behind ICE was presented with the SAGSE Award for International Co-operation. The award, which recognised the co-marketing and sales efforts taking place between ICE and SAGSE, was announced by the South American show organisers at a gala dinner held recently in Buenos Aires.
On receiving the award, Clarion ATE’s Head of Marketing, John Fenna commented, "It’s a great honour that our strategy of working with important regional shows like SAGSE has been recognised. The international importance of the SAGSE event grows year on year and this can only reflect well on ICE, which is a truly international event."
New facilities in 2007
Industry professionals attending ATEI 2007 (January 23-25) will benefit from enhanced entry facilities, with show organisers laying on a dedicated 'Arrivals Lounge' on Level 1 of Earls Court 1. Unlike in previous years, when visitors arriving early have had to queue outside or jostle for space in the entrance foyer, show attendees will be welcomed into the Arrivals Lounge ahead of the doors opening daily at 10am.
In addition to information points and registration desks, the area will also house a range of facilities including news-stands, free-access internet pods, cloakrooms, seating areas, café facilities and a promotional podium hosting Raw Thrills' Super Bikes, courtesy of UK & European distributor Brent Sales/Namco Europe.
More business facilities will be available to all London Show visitors during show hours in the Business Lounge, situated on the rear left-hand side of ATEI Level 1. In addition to special seating areas, the lounge will provide complimentary newspapers and limited free access to internet, fax and photocopying services. (E-11.28.06)
